Project Overview: The Northeastern Benchmark Civil Energy Project
The Guoneng Harbin Thermal Power Phase II Project is located in Hanan Industrial New City, Pingfang District, Harbin. It represents a key investment by the National Energy Group and a core project under Heilongjiang Province's 14th Five-Year Plan for power development, as well as one of China's first demonstration projects exemplifying integrated coal-power operations with both conventional coal-fired power and renewable energy. With a total investment exceeding 6.8 billion yuan, the project includes two 660 MW ultra-supercritical, high-efficiency clean power units, complemented by comprehensive environmental protection systems for desulfurization and denitrification, along with a large-scale urban heating network. Upon completion, it will provide heating coverage for 35.35 million square meters across Harbin's four main urban districts, serving both residential winter heating needs and industrial steam requirements. The two units are scheduled to become operational in August and October 2026 respectively, establishing this project as a leading urban thermal power source facility of significant scale in Northeast China.
The control cables procured through this tender serve as the core "neural infrastructure" of power plant automation systems, ensuring stable transmission of control commands and monitoring signals between unit DCS control systems, sensors, relay protection devices, and valve actuators. These cables meet stringent requirements for flame resistance, high-temperature tolerance, electromagnetic interference immunity, and long-term operational stability, making them essential auxiliary components for ensuring safe, stable, and intelligent operation of power plant units.
